5 rounds: first there was a tech chat which was just a general screening, then there was two rounds of technical interviews (basically Leetcode questions), then a behavioral round that asked personal questions, and finally a meeting with the engineering manager to discuss your projects more in-depth. I had quick responses across most of my interviews, but it did take 2 weeks for me to receive my offer.

Chat with alumni in the career fair
R1: two lc problems ( bfs + lru )
R2: system design
R3: behavior question
R4: EM asked some questions about the projects on my resume

I've only done the first round so far. It was 10 minutes of resume diving and behavioral, and then 50 minute technical. They asked easy/medium leetcode question. This was an online interview done over zoom.
